PORTLAND, Ore. – The Portland Trail Blazers have waived forward Ryan Gomes. Gomes, along with Luke Babbitt (16th overall pick in the 2010 NBA Draft), was acquired in a draft day trade with the Minnesota Timberwolves for guard/forward Martell Webster.

Jones will probably sign for the minimum. Gomes more than likely will make more than the LLE and Butler will likely either make the LLE or exceed it.

Because of the addition of Anderson, I'd be somewhat surprised if Jones is signed. He's a decent defender, but he's not a stopper, not athletic, not all that young and while he'd bring three-point shooting, the Spurs have that in Anderson, who is significantly younger and more athletic.
